In Figure 7.35 shows the SAG mill closed with a crusher (recycle or pebble crusher). In SAG mill operation, the grinding rate passes through a minimum at a "critical size" ( Chapter 5 ), which represents material too large to be broken by the steel grinding media, but has a low self-breakage rate.

A crusher is a machine designed to reduce large rocks into smaller rocks, gravel, or rock dust.Crushers may be used to reduce the size, or change the form, of waste materials so they can be more easily disposed of or recycled, or to reduce the size of a solid mix of raw materials (as in rock ore), so that pieces of different composition can be differentiated.
